A proposed Chinese industrial plant near the Spanish naval base of Ferrol is causing alarm within the Spanish Defense Ministry and National Intelligence Center (CNI). Concerns center on the potential for espionage targeting the nearby military arsenal and the Navantia shipyard. Both facilities work with advanced US combat systems, making them sensitive targets for foreign intelligence gathering. Officials fear the plant could provide cover for surveillance activities and compromise sensitive technological information. The situation has prompted a review of security protocols and heightened vigilance. The potential impact on defense collaborations with the United States is also under consideration, as is the broader geopolitical implications of Chinese investment in strategically important locations. Further investigation is underway to assess and mitigate the perceived risks.
